26th June, 1931.

I have the honour to inform your Excellency that the conference, mentioned in your Secret letter No.896/1929.c. dated 16th June, 1931, was held on the 19th June, 1931, at 11 A.M.

2. The Minutes of the Conference are attached, together with a plan explaining the points referred to at the conference.

3. I agree generally that the suggested boundary adjustments and the shifting of the ropeway as indicated on the plan would meet requirements as far as the continued use of the Ordnance Magazine is concerned.

4. May I take it that Your Excellency will now give instructions for negotiations to be set on foot with the Royal Navy with a view to arriving at some financial adjustment.

5. I will be grateful if Your Excellency will, in due course, inform me of the progress of these negotiations.
